Transaction 74a3efdfe2ab85492aedaf1756fd9e401e09fa32438e9f6c1e125a7bbd57517d
1 Input
1 Output
-
74a3efdfe2ab85492aedaf1756fd9e401e09fa32438e9f6c1e125a7bbd57517d:0
- value
- 1711424
- script pubkey
- OP_0 OP_PUSHBYTES_20 534f0338de8b6da33227ed1599abcf74c7037563
- address
- bc1q2d8sxwx73dk6xv38a52en270wnrsxatrulw95s